- API Design: Design your APIs with RESTful principles in mind. This means using standard HTTP methods (GET, POST, PUT, DELETE) and following a consistent URL structure.
- Data Validation: Always validate user inputs on both the client-side and server-side to prevent security vulnerabilities and data integrity issues. This is an important step when working with flutter and backend.
- Security: Implement robust security measures, including user authentication, authorization, and protection against common web attacks (e.g., SQL injection, cross-site scripting).
- Scalability: Design your backend to scale as your app grows. This includes choosing scalable databases, using caching, and optimizing your code.
- Monitoring and Logging: Implement monitoring and logging to track performance, identify issues, and debug problems.
- Testing: Write unit tests, integration tests, and end-to-end tests to ensure the quality and reliability of your backend.
- API Communication: Your Flutter app sends HTTP requests to your backend APIs to fetch, send, and update data.
- Data Serialization: Data is typically serialized into JSON format for transmission between the Flutter app and the backend.

Why Backend Matters for Flutter Apps?
So, why do we even need a backend, right? Well, think of your Flutter app as the user interface, the pretty face that people see and interact with. The backend, on the other hand, is the brains, the engine, the part that handles all the heavy lifting behind the scenes. It's where you store your data, manage user accounts, process transactions, and everything else that makes your app actually work. Without a backend, your app is just a fancy UI; it can't do anything dynamic or interact with any real data. So when talking about backend for flutter app you need to think about the scalability and performance of the app.
Think about social media apps, e-commerce stores, or any app that needs to store and retrieve data. They all rely heavily on a backend. The backend provides the necessary APIs for your Flutter app to fetch, send, and update data. The Flutter backend development allows the creation of dynamic, data-driven applications. 3. Node.js with Express
Node.js is a JavaScript runtime environment that lets you run JavaScript on the server-side. Express.js is a popular Node.js web application framework that makes it easy to build APIs. This combo is a great option if you want more control over your backend and want to use JavaScript throughout your app. You get the benefits of the popular Flutter backend integration.
